Latest Patents

One of Angad Sidhu's latest patents is a motorized computing device that autonomously adjusts its location and/or orientation of interfaces according to automated assistant requests. This device selectively navigates to a user based on the content of a spoken utterance directed at it. The motorized computing device can modify the operations of its motors depending on whether a user has provided a spoken utterance while the motors are operating. It is designed to render content based on interactions between the user and an automated assistant. For instance, when the automated assistant is requested to provide graphical content, the device can navigate to the user to present the content. However, if the user requests audio content, the device can bypass navigating to the user when it is within a certain distance, allowing for the audio content to be audibly rendered.
